Before granting contractor roles on the Fernwick wiki, confirm the release branch is frozen and the access matrix in the Roles page matches the approved list. Editors get page-level write only; admins are limited to the platform team. Never copy permissions from a prior release without review. After the matrix is verified, publish the access bundle and sign it using the deploy key that follows.

deploy key for fafof-yaguf: bky4_zHj6

## Provenance: Skentworth reconnect fix

The websocket reconnect bug (clients looping on stale session tickets) was fixed in the gateway's session handshake module. Provenance records confirm the patch was built on the hardened pipeline with attestations intact, so the artifact is safe to promote. The verified build is identified by the token below.

session token of kahog-bahif = htk9_f63daec35

Subject: Memtrace cut-over complete

Team,

Cut-over to Memtrace v2 for GPU memory profiling finished last night. Old v1 agents are disabled; any tickets referencing v1 dashboards should be closed as resolved-by-migration. Sampling overhead is now under 2% and allocation traces include kernel names. Known gap: profiles older than 30 days were not migrated. Point customers at the v2 docs for setup questions. For reference when troubleshooting, the agent now runs with the following configuration.

settings of bagaf-bawip:
[aldax]
port = 5000
region = south-4
host = aldax.brasklabs.corp
team = brivan
timeout_ms = 2000
retries = 2